2.0.0 • Published 4 years ago
glzc-sy-libs v2.0.0
rc-common-libs
安装所有依赖
yarn install
本地调试
先启动后端项目portal和oe-service,然后运行以下命令启动前端项目
yarn run serve
发布
- 先注册npm账号,然后联系zhuangshaoqing加入glzc-common-libs维护组即可publish
yarn run lib
npm login --registry http://registry.npmjs.org(登录一次即可,不用每次发布都登录)
npm publish --registry http://registry.npmjs.org
更新
每次修改完组件后,我们需要修改 package.json 的version版本,然后再次发布
规则:对于"version":"x.y.z" 1. 修复bug,小改动,增加z 2. 增加了新特性,但仍能向后兼容,增加y 3. 有很大的改动,无法向后兼容,增加x
第三方系统下载依赖
yarn add glzc-common-libs --registry http://registry.npmjs.org
更新历史
- 1.1.3 回滚了表头拉动的更新
- 1.1.4 点击退出登录,将关闭当前浏览器标签页
- 1.2.0 恢复了表头拉动功能,完善了表格高度问题,完善了表单与表格联动(仍需要在表单的on-value-change事件中调用表格的updateTableRow(key, value))
- 1.2.1 修复了退出按钮的BUG
- 1.3.0 ax-form-box组件增加了label-width属性;ax-table-box组件增加数据时可视区域会滚动到最后一行
- 1.4.0 新增了数据库ts_table_label中col_data_source配置:O:cdept,表示根据当前用户部门类型查询其他部门列表
- 1.4.1 增加了弹出任务进度前的判断,如未选中任务,则不弹出
- 1.4.2 单点登录情况下,点击退出登录,不清除token
- 1.5.2 ax-table-box增加了在选择行前面插入新行的功能
- 1.6.0 ax-table-box增加了选中指定行的方法
- 1.6.1 修复了ax-table-box中Error in v-on handler: "TypeError: Cannot read property 'defaultCurrent' of undefined"
- 1.7.0 增加了表格过滤功能
- 1.7.1 修复了表格过滤中显示真实值的BUG、修复了自动获取表格数据时无法过滤的问题
- 1.7.2 修复了表格中数据的真实值为null时导致的表格过滤异常问题
- 1.7.3 修复了表格过滤后,点击行返回错误的行数据
- 1.8.0 修复了表格数据行点击卡顿、增加了任务栏提交、保存按钮点击loading效果
- 2.0.0 对样式和功能进行了大调整
2.0.0
4 years ago